Update AAC Baseball Standings
I think we can get 3 into the regionals now. A win by UCF today and we may/should have 3 ranked teams next week.

UCF 12-2
UL 7-4
UCONN 5-4
USF 7-6
Houston 5-5
Rutgers 4-5
Temple 5-8
Memphis 4-8
Cincy 3-10
